Taking young refugees and asylum seekers seriously  Knowledge, policies and youth work practices

European reflection and discussion workshop

The European reflection and discussion workshop is organised as a follow up to the project Youth.Together, implemented by the Youth Department of the Council of Europe with financial support of the Flemish Department of Foreign Affairs. Youth.Together supports the social inclusion of young refugees and their access to education, self‐development and autonomy through youth work and non‐formal education activities, notably through a long-term training course for youth workers and refugees. Youth.Together is part of the Council of Europe Action Plan on Protecting Refugee and Migrant Children and relates to the Committee of Ministers Recommendation on Supporting Young Refugees in Transition to Adulthood.

The centre piece of the workshop programme will be the PhD research of Minne Huysmans, Faculty of Psychology and Educational Sciences, Department of Educational Sciences of the Free University of Brussels, about attitudes, supporting networks and projects for participation and active citizenship of newcomers in Belgium. study challenges perceptions and provides new insights about the needs and aspirations of young newcomers. Further knowledge from the EU-Council of Europe youth partnership: a resource page on the rights, inclusion and participation of young refugees; the youth knowledge book Between Insecurity and Hope, reflections on youth work with young refugees; and the handbook for practitioners Step by step together – Support, Tips, Examples and Possibilities of youth work with young refugees.

The conclusions of the workshop will nourish the implementation of the Council of Europe Recommendation as well youth policy and youth measures by stakeholders in migration, education and youth work fields.
